HTF: The Haskell Test Framework
The Haskell Test Framework (HTF for short) lets you define and organize unit tests, QuickCheck properties, and black box tests in an easy and convenient way. HTF uses a custom preprocessor that collects test definitions automatically.
HTF produces highly readable output for failing test cases: it provides exact file name and line number information, it colors and pretty prints expected and actual results, and it displays a diff highlighting the mismatching parts.
The documentation of the Test.Framework.Tutorial module provides a tutorial for HTF. The sample provides a good starting point for a project using HTF.
